Physical Properties

Appearance colorless clear liquid (est)
Assay 92.00 to 100.00 sum of isomers
Food Chemicals Codex Listed No
Specific Gravity 0.97600 to 0.98600 @ 25.00 °C.
Pounds per Gallon - (est). 8.121 to 8.205
Refractive Index 1.42700 to 1.43500 @ 20.00 °C.
Boiling Point 20.00 °C. @ 0.20 mm Hg
Vapor Pressure 11.202000 mmHg @ 25.00 °C. (est)
Flash Point 111.00 °F. TCC ( 43.89 °C. )
logP (o/w) 1.432 (est)
Soluble in alcohol

Organoleptic Properties

Odor Strength high ,
Substantivity 240 hour(s) at 100.00 %
Odor Description
at 1.00 % in dipropylene glycol.
powerful green, grassy, apple-like
apple; grape; lilac; orange; floral; pear; pineapple; strawberry; green; vegetable
Odor sample from Bedoukian Research, Inc.
Taste Description
sharp green grassy cooked apple apple skin
Sharp, green, grassy
apple
